In this challenge we first find corrupted image we need to fix, and then led to hidden endpoint, where we can find password for the image, to extract the username.
Then, we grab the real ssh password that was hidden inside image that was supply on the TryHackMe website.
After login to user joker, we move to root using SUID bit on screen-4.5.0 and known exploit for privilege escalate.
we start with rustscan, using this command:
rustscan -a $target -- -sV -sC -oN nmap.txt -oX nmap.xml

we can see port 22 with ssh and port 80 with apache http server

I added madness.thm to my /etc/hosts
When I visited the website, it looks like regular apache default page. However, There is some comment there:

I downloaded the file thm.jpg, which is very weird, because it isn’t being recognized as PNG:

Okay, we can see this is with .jpg extension, but starts with .PNG. I guess it corrupted, I want to add the header FF D8 FF E0 00 10 4A 46 49 46 00 01, using hexeditor which I installed

Now, save and try to open again
┌──(agonen㉿kali)-[~/thm/Madness]
└─$ file thm.jpg
thm.jpg: JPEG image data, JFIF standard 1.01, aspect ratio, density 1x1, segment length 16, baseline, precision 8, 400x400, components 3

It sends us to /th1s_1s_h1dd3n, let’s go there.

We can see it asks for some secret, probably using url param secret. Also, I found at the source code the next comment
<!-- It's between 0-99 but I don't think anyone will look here-->
Okay, let’s first create the wordlist:
seq 0 99 > numbers.txt
and now brute force:

I checked for SUID binaries:
joker@ubuntu:~$ find / -user root -perm -u+s 2>/dev/null

we can see the file /bin/screen-4.5.0. I googled and find this repo https://github.com/YasserREED/screen-v4.5.0-priv-escalate.
I cloned the repo and then uploaded it to the machine.
Last step was to execute the full-exploit.sh.

We got root shell, Let’s grab the root flag:
